Detection of Isolated Tumor Cells in Bone Marrow Is an Independent Prognostic Factor in Breast Cancer

Abstract: ITC in BM is an independent predictor of DDFS and BCSS. An unfavorable prognosis was observed for node-positive patients and for node-negative patients not receiving systemic therapy. A combination of several independent prognostic factors can classify subgroups of patients into excellent and high-risk prognosis groups.

“…8,10,13,14,19,25,28,30 Negative immunomagnetic separation of epithelial tumor cells has been investigated in a single, large clinical trial but showed no significant advantage over Ficoll density-gradient centrifugation. 8 For this reason and because of the significantly higher costs of immunomagnetic separation, the immunomagnetic separation procedure is not recommended currently for routine use. After density-gradient centrifugation, the interphase layer that contains mononucleated cells is washed, the cellularity is counted, and from 0.5 to 1.0 Â 10 6 cells are spun down onto each glass slide.…”
